首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将参数替换为IP地址

是指在网络通信中,将特定的参数值替换为IP地址,以实现网络连接和数据传输的功能。IP地址是互联网协议(IP)中用于唯一标识网络设备的一组数字,它可以用来定位和识别网络中的各个节点。

IP地址可以分为IPv4和IPv6两种类型。IPv4地址由32位二进制数组成,通常以点分十进制表示,如192.168.0.1。IPv6地址由128位二进制数组成,通常以冒号分隔的十六进制表示,如2001:0db8:85a3:0000:0000:8a2e:0370:7334。

参数替换为IP地址在实际应用中具有以下优势:

  1. 唯一性:每个设备在网络中都有唯一的IP地址,可以准确地标识和定位设备。
  2. 可路由性:IP地址可以用于路由器进行数据包转发,实现跨网络的通信。
  3. 灵活性:通过更改参数中的IP地址,可以轻松地切换网络连接和目标设备。
  4. 可扩展性:IPv6地址的引入增加了地址空间的可扩展性,可以满足未来互联网的需求。

应用场景:

  1. 网络通信:在网络通信中,参数替换为IP地址可以实现设备之间的数据传输和通信。
  2. 服务器运维:在服务器运维过程中,通过替换参数为IP地址,可以配置服务器的网络连接和访问权限。
  3. 云原生应用:在云原生应用中,通过替换参数为IP地址,可以实现容器之间的网络通信和服务发现。
  4. 物联网:在物联网应用中,通过替换参数为IP地址,可以实现设备之间的远程监控和控制。
  5. 移动开发:在移动应用开发中,通过替换参数为IP地址,可以实现移动设备与服务器之间的数据交互。

腾讯云相关产品和产品介绍链接地址:

  • 云服务器(ECS):提供弹性计算能力,支持按需创建、配置和管理云服务器实例。详情请参考:https://cloud.tencent.com/product/cvm
  • 云原生容器服务(TKE):提供高度可扩展的容器化应用管理平台,支持快速部署、弹性伸缩和自动化运维。详情请参考:https://cloud.tencent.com/product/tke
  • 物联网通信(IoT Hub):提供稳定可靠的物联网设备连接和数据传输服务,支持海量设备接入和实时数据处理。详情请参考:https://cloud.tencent.com/product/iothub
  • 移动推送服务(TPNS):提供高效可靠的移动设备消息推送服务,支持个性化推送和实时消息传递。详情请参考:https://cloud.tencent.com/product/tpns

请注意,以上仅为腾讯云的部分相关产品,其他云计算品牌商也提供类似的产品和服务。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

怎样IP地址换为数字

首先我们选择一个IP地址,这里我找了一个,PING一下,是通的。好就用这个IP地址做测试吧。 ? 打开开始菜单中选择计算器,设置计算器类型为程序员 ?...在十进制下输入IP地址的第一个段,10 转换为十六进制数,如图,已经10进制的10转换为了十六进制的A了。 ? 清空结果。 把刚刚转换的数字记录下来,继续转换下一段的IP地址。...(每组2位,只有一位的前面0补齐) 十六进制数转换为十进制数,于是我们得到了一串数字。‭173016742‬。这就是我们得到的数字了。 ? 好了,我们测试一下。ping 刚刚那段数字。...可以看到,返回结果已经出来了,就是我们刚刚转换的那段IP地址了。 ?

2.7K20

计算IP地址的相关参数

IP地址 子网掩码 124.175.20.4(A类地址) 255.224.0.0(前11位是网络号,后21位是主机号) 网络地址 网络地址IP地址与子网掩码相与后的结果 01111100.10101111.00010100.00000100...//IP地址转换成二进制 01111100.10111111.11111111.11111111 //直接广播地址 广播地址的二进制转换成十进制:124.191.255.255 受限广播地址...受限广播地址指32位全为1的IP地址 11111111.11111111.11111111.11111111 //受限广播地址换为十进制为:255.255.255.255 主机号 主机号就是...IP地址的网路号置为0 01111100.10101111.00010100.00000100 //IP地址转换成二进制 00000000.00001111.00010100.00000100...//主机号 主机号的二进制转换成十进制:0.15.20.4 子网内第一个可用的IP地址 子网内的第一个可用IP地址是网络地址加1,即124.160.0.1 子网内最后一个可用的IP地址 子网内的最后一个可用

66120
  • ip换为地理位置存入elasticsearch

    有些需要将一些数据基于地址位置进行分析,比如哪些区域比较活跃,在什么时间范围内活跃,但是后端仅能获取ip地址,因此需要将ip地址换为地理位置,幸运的是我们有开源的工具可以使用,maxmind/GeoIP2...-java使用GeoLite2-City.mmdb库就可以由ip分析得到对应的经纬度,下面给出具体操作步骤: 1、从https://dev.maxmind.com/geoip/geoip2/geolite2.../下载免费的GeoLite2-City库,但是准确度不如收费的geoip2-city库 2、创建elasticsearch索引 3、更新映射 4、数据插入到elasticsearch,ip解析经纬度参考...// TODO Auto-generated catch block e.printStackTrace(); } } } //ip...转换为地理位置信息 private GeoPoint ip2Geo(DatabaseReader reader,String ip){ try { InetAddress ipAddress

    96651

    IP地址字符串分割成数组

    IP地址字符串分割成数组     今天心血来潮准备写一个端口扫描器。记得之前写MFC程序里面CString类有个方法可以以某一字符分割CString对象,但是C++中string似乎没有这样的方法。...所以我要自己实现一个方法(函数),输入的IP地址分割成4个数字,保存在数组中。    ...IP地址的string对象,第二个参数是数组。    ...这个方法作用是string转换成char * 类型。因为我们需要把"192"转换成数字192,需要用到atoi函数。而atoi函数的参数是char *类型(也就是C语言里的字符串)。    ...你们可以看到我这次用的substr方法中只调用了一个参数,这是个重载函数,substr(nowPos)表示获得从nowPos开始到最后一个字符截止的子串。

    1.4K20

    SpringBoot 使用转换器前端参数换为枚举

    前言 最近遇到一个小伙伴问前端枚举转换问题,才意识到可以通过转换器(Converter)自动前端传入的字段值使用枚举接收。 我自己捣鼓了一番,现在记录笔记分享一下!...这里就需要自动数字类型的字段转换为枚举字段。这个枚举会直接通过 MyBatis-Plus 查询。 为什么要这么用呢?...R> { Converter getConverter(Class targetType); } S 就是传入的字段类型(数字,字符串) R 是要转换为的类型...public interface Converter { @Nullable T convert(S source); } convert 方法的入参是一个 source,就是要转换为什么类型的...} throw new IllegalArgumentException("枚举 Code 不正确"); } } 3 总结 当然这里也有一些其他的优化点,比如可以使用缓存

    3.4K20

    如何查看容器的IP地址和网络相关的参数

    如何查看容器的IP地址和网络相关的参数?...–format ‘{ { .NetworkSettings.IPAddress }}’ 容器id”可以查看容器的具体IP地址,如果输出是空的说明没有配置IP地址 ifconfig查看主机上的网络 cat.../hosts文件中查找主机名和IP地址,如果在hosts文件中没有找到给定的主机的话,就会和DNS服务器通讯。...ip addr show查看主机IP地址 ip route show查看主机转发信息 netstat -nr查看主机当前IP转发表详细信息 在容器内可以查看网络相关的信息 ifconfig查看容器内的网络...show查看容器IP地址 ip route show查看容器转发信息 netstat -nr查看容器当前IP转发表详细信息 查看iptables: sudo iptables -L -v 如果没有装iptables

    2.9K20

    点分十进制IP地址转为对应的数值

    因为有很多时候需要使用的IP地址并不是点分十进制(如192.168.1.1)格式,而是对应的数值(如3194548456),例如要使用某IP库的时候,IP库里保存的就是IP对应的数值形式,这时候就需要进行转换...,在网上找了下,发现资料很少,也有不少人不知道转换的方法,自己写了个转换函数如下,有不知道算法的可以参考一下: 通用方法: /// /// IP地址转换函数 /// /// 点分十进制IP /// 转换后的数值 protected Int64 GetIpToInt...255 + Int64.Parse(arrIP[2]) * 255 + Int32.Parse(arrIP[3]); return IntIP; } C#中提供的方法: //字符串转换为数字...ipaddress = System.Net.IPAddress.Parse("192.168.1.1"); long dreamduip = ipaddress.Address; //数字转换为字符串

    2.2K30

    java实现调用百度接口大量数据库中保存的地址换为经纬度

    一、背景 最近,碰到了一个业务,是数据库中所有的地址信息请求百度接口获取经纬度保存起来。...有38万多个地址,想到的方案就是查出所有的地址字段加上主键字段,然后导出csv文件,读取这个文件,遍历请求百度api接口,获取经纬度信息,生成一个新的文件,作为一张表导入数据库,使用sql给地址刷一遍经纬度...三、百度接口介绍 1、百度地址转经纬度接口支持返回json格式和xml格式 (1)get方式请求下面地址返回json格式,key为自己在百度上申请的开发者密钥。..."precise":1, 9 "confidence":80, 10 "level":"\u95e8\u5740" 11 } 12} (3)get方式请求下面地址返回...213} 2、实现返回json格式并解析获取经纬度 Ⅰ、第一种比较简单,只需要把上面完整代码中url改一下,并且getLngLat方法换一下就可以了 (1)请求百度api加一个output=json的参数

    1.3K10

    【错误记录】C++ 字符串常量参数报错 ( 无法参数 1 从“const char ”转换为“char *” | 从字符串文本转换丢失 const 限定符 )

    一、报错信息 定义了一个函数 , 接收 char* 类型的 字符串参数 ; // 接收字符串参数并打印 void fun(char* str) { cout << str << endl; } 如果传入一个字符串常量...system("pause"); return 0; }; 报错信息 : 该报错是编译时报错 ; Test.cpp(12,13): error C2664: “void fun(char *)”: 无法参数...1 从“const char [6]”转换为“char *” Test.cpp(12,6): message : 从字符串文本转换丢失 const 限定符(请参阅 /Zc:strictStrings...Project\006_Visual_Studio\HelloWorld\HelloWorld\Test.cpp(12,13): error C2664: “void fun(char *)”: 无法参数...1 从“const char [6]”转换为“char *” 1>D:\002_Project\006_Visual_Studio\HelloWorld\HelloWorld\Test.cpp(12,6

    82010

    链接地址换为二维码并且复制文字_二维码怎么转换成链接

    前言:我的需求是讲链接地址转换成二维码,供用户去使用并展示H5端,这里会说到一些小细节,先上代码吧~ 1.html结构 2.生成二维码 3.复制二维码 要注意的一点是 : 首先二维码的密度是根据参数的多少来显示的...,参数如果特别多,就会导致二维码密度太密,用户拿手机是扫不出来的....解决方案: 1.要后端或者自己写一个接口专门放这些地址,可以理解成压缩.然后拿到压缩的东西再去转码. 2.把在另外一端能获取到的参数,通过方式获取到,在转码的时候尽量减少参数的携带,带上必要值即可....如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站立刻删除。

    1.1K30

    iMC服务器修改IP地址的配置

    配置步骤 注意:操作iMC参数里的IP地址前,请务必将数据库IP地址设置修改正确。 iMC各服务器上,提供一个单独的配置文件,用于记录各组件的部署位置及其数据库地址。...3.使用记事本自带的“查找/替换”功能,查找到各修改前的地址,并替换为修改后的地址(例如下图中的“10.153.130.54”为“10.153.130.55”);如果修改前的地址为环回地址(“127.0.0.1...地址修改方法:在此场景下,需要使用一个临时IP地址IPc,并执行三次修改(每次修改都需要执行2.2节的步骤1-6):第一次修改服务器A的地址由IPa改为IPc;第二次修改服务器B的地址由IPb改为IPa...场景2: 某服务器地址换为配置文件中已存在的其他服务器地址,例如修改前服务器A的地址为IPa,服务器B的地址为IPb;修改后服务器A的地址为IPb,服务器B的地址为IPc(IPc并非配置文件中原来存在的地址...地址修改方法: 在此场景下,需要执行两次修改(每次修改都需要执行步骤1-6):第一次修改服务器B的地址由IPb改为IPc;第二次修改服务器A的地址由IPa改为IPb。

    6.6K20

    多快好省地使用pandas分析大型数据集

    下面我们循序渐进地探索在内存开销和计算时间成本之间寻求平衡,首先我们不做任何优化,直接使用pandas的read_csv()来读取train.csv文件: import pandas as pd raw...因为随便一个小操作就有可能会因为中间过程大量的临时变量而撑爆内存,导致死机蓝屏,所以我们第一步要做的是降低数据框所占的内存: 「指定数据类型以节省内存」 因为pandas默认情况下读取数据集时各个字段确定数据类型时不会你优化内存开销...,比如我们下面利用参数nrows先读入数据集的前1000行试探着看看每个字段都是什么类型: raw = pd.read_csv('train.csv', nrows=1000) raw.info()...图3 怪不得我们的数据集读进来会那么的大,原来所有的整数列都转换为了int64来存储,事实上我们原数据集中各个整数字段的取值范围根本不需要这么高的精度来存储,因此我们利用dtype参数来降低一些字段的数值精度...图10 推荐使用conda install dask来安装dask相关组件,安装完成后,我们仅仅需要需要将import pandas as pd替换为import dask.dataframe as dd

    1.4K40

    来看三个问题

    程序运行过程中出现了 slice bounds out of range:切片下标越界; 或者 invalid memory address or nil pointer dereference:没有初始化的地址...age3) 第三种:Web 表单 (Web form): 可以利用 beego.Controller.GetString() 获取;如果是post的请求方式,也可以定义和表单对应的struct,然后this.Ctx.Input.RequestBody...转换为结构体对象: type MyStruct struct { Name string `json:"name"` Age int `json:"age"` } myStruct...name=jingge&age=21" -v 注意: 我测试过,在windows上用%26代&,都会导致name取到jingge&age=21整体,而age取不到值,用 \ 转义会导致name取到jingge...%26代&: ? \ 转义&: ? 唯一可行的是在url上加双引号; 在linux上用%26也会导致name取到jingge&age=21整体,而age取不到值,但是用 \ 转义和加双引号都可以。

    1.5K10

    ARP协议:网络世界的临门一脚

    但是,为什么我们在做应用层开发的时候不需要关注 MAC 地址。 根本没有什么岁月静好,只是有人在我们负重前行罢了。在这里帮我们负重前行的就是 ARP 协议。...ARP 协议全称地址解析协议,用来 IP 地址解析出 MAC 地址,还有一个与之相对的协议 RARP,全称叫做逆地址解析协议,用来 MAC 地址解析出 IP 地址。...ARP 不仅可以表示要将 IP换为 MAC ,还允许其他的转换关系,例如另外一种非 IP 地址换为 MAC 地址。...在以太网中,如果协议类型是 IP,也就是要将 IP换为 MAC 时,它的值是 4 ,也就是4字节,表示 IP 地址的长度是 4 字节。 操作字段:2字节,用来表示当前操作的类型。...之后,ARP 应答消息(操作字段是2)本机的 MAC 地址放到源MAC地址中,并且 ARP 请求中的MAC地址换为目的 MAC 地址,用来告知 ARP 发送端。

    40410

    Linux防火墙基础与编写防火墙规则

    ,OUTPUT 2)Nat表:nat表主要用来修改数据包的ip地址、端口号等信息。...INPUT,OUTPUT,FORWARD 4)Raw表:用来决定是否对数据包进行状态跟踪,包含两个链:即OUTPUT,PREROUTING 4、规则的匹配顺序: 1)规则表的顺序 当数据包抵达防火墙时,依次应用...6)DNAT:目标地址转换 7)MASQUERADE:ip伪装,源地址转换 8)REDIRECT:重定向 7、命令选项: -A:追加到末尾 -I:插入(默认插入到第一条) -L:查看 -D:删除(必须加序号...请求 Echo-reply(可用0代) 回应 开启转发功能: 永久有效:vim /etc/sysctl.conf Net.ipv4.ip_forward=...范围匹配:-m iprange --src-range ip范围 MAC地址匹配:-m mac --mac-source MAC地址 状态匹配:-m state --state 连接状态

    2.1K70
    领券